Piety of Hearts
تَقْوَى الْقُلُوب
"Piety of Hearts" (تَقْوَى الْقُلُوب), or *taqwa al-qulub*, points to a profound inner state of God-consciousness and devotion that resides deep within the human heart. It is far more than mere outward actions; it is the sincerity, awareness, and reverence that underpins every deed and intention. This concept emphasizes that true piety stems from a heart attuned to Allah, recognizing His presence, power, and mercy in every aspect of life. It’s a state where the heart trembles with awareness [their hearts tremble with fear] at the mention of Allah, fostering a deep sense of responsibility and love. The Quran teaches that honoring Allah's symbols and commands is a manifestation of this profound inner state [it is from the piety of hearts]. This means that external acts of worship or good deeds gain their true value and acceptance when performed with a heart full of *taqwa*. Ultimately, Allah looks at the sincerity and condition of our hearts, not just our outward appearances. It is this inner quality that truly elevates an individual in His sight, for [the most noble of you in the sight of Allah is the most righteous of you]. Cultivating *taqwa al-qulub* is therefore central to achieving spiritual excellence and a deeper connection with the Divine.
Quran 1 verse
ذَٰلِكَ وَمَن يُعَظِّمْ شَعَٰٓئِرَ ٱللَّهِ فَإِنَّهَا مِن تَقْوَى ٱلْقُلُوبِ
Zaalika wa mai yu'azzim sha'aaa'iral laahi fa innahaa min taqwal quloob
That [is so]. And whoever honors the symbols of Allah - indeed, it is from the piety of hearts.
